Tips & Tricks
Perfecting the Recipe
Dry the zucchini thoroughly. Moisture creates steam, preventing the desired caramelization.
Use a hot pan. A properly heated skillet gives a quick, even sear without over‑cooking.
Don’t overcrowd. Cook in batches to keep the temperature steady and the pieces crisp.
Flavor Enhancements
Add a pinch of red‑pepper flakes for subtle heat, or finish with a drizzle of high‑quality extra‑virgin olive oil for extra richness. A splash of white wine in the deglazing step deepens the sauce’s complexity.
Common Mistakes to Avoid
Skipping the resting time after cooking lets steam escape, making the zucchini soggy. Also, burning the garlic will introduce bitterness; keep the heat medium when adding aromatics.
Pro Tips
Toast pine nuts separately. A quick dry‑toast in a clean pan brings out a nutty aroma that’s hard to achieve in the same pan.
Finish with fresh herbs. Adding parsley at the end preserves its bright color and fresh flavor.
Use a splash of broth. If the sauce looks dry, a tablespoon of low‑sodium vegetable broth restores moisture without diluting flavor.
Variations
Ingredient Swaps
Replace zucchini with yellow squash for a sweeter note, or use thinly sliced carrots for added crunch. Swap pine nuts for toasted slivered almonds or crushed walnuts to change the texture and flavor profile.
Dietary Adjustments
For a vegan version, keep the recipe as is—no animal products are used. If you need a low‑sodium dish, reduce the added salt and choose a no‑salt broth for deglazing. Gluten‑free diners can enjoy this without any modifications.
Serving Suggestions
Serve alongside grilled salmon or chicken for a balanced meal, or toss the sautéed zucchini over cooked quinoa for a hearty vegetarian bowl. A side of crusty whole‑grain bread is perfect for mopping up any remaining glaze.
Storage Info
Leftover Storage
Allow the dish to cool to room temperature, then transfer it to an airtight container. Refrigerate for up to 3 days. For longer keeping, portion into freezer‑safe bags, remove excess air, and freeze for up to 2 months.
Reheating Instructions
Reheat gently in a skillet over medium heat, adding a splash of water or broth to restore moisture. Alternatively, cover and warm in a 350°F oven for 10‑12 minutes. Avoid microwaving at high power, which can make the zucchini rubbery.

Ingredients
Main Ingredients
- 4 medium zucchini, sliced into ½‑inch half‑moons
- 2 tablespoons extra‑virgin olive oil
- 1 small shallot, finely minced
- 2 cloves garlic, minced
Sauce & Dressing
- 3 tablespoons freshly squeezed lemon juice
- 1 teaspoon lemon zest
- ¼ teaspoon sea salt
Seasonings & Garnish
- ¼ teaspoon freshly cracked black pepper
- 2 tablespoons toasted pine nuts
- 2 tablespoons chopped fresh parsley
Instructions
Finishing & Serving
- Heat the skillet. Preheat over medium‑high for 2 minutes until the oil shimmers but does not smoke. This temperature creates a quick sear that locks in moisture.
- Add zucchini. Place the slices in a single layer, letting them sizzle for 2‑3 minutes without moving. A golden crust forms, adding texture and flavor.
- Turn the pieces. Flip each slice and cook the opposite side for another 2‑3 minutes. Even browning ensures consistent tenderness throughout.
- Introduce aromatics. Push the zucchini to the pan’s edge, add shallot and garlic, and sauté briefly—just until fragrant, about 30 seconds, to avoid bitterness.
- Deglaze and finish. Pour in lemon juice and zest, stir to dissolve caramelized bits, then season, add pine nuts, and finish with parsley. The sauce should coat the vegetables lightly, creating a glossy finish.
